The radius of a circular loop is r and a current i is flowing in it. The equivalent magnetic moment will be

A

`pir^2i`

B

`ir `

C

`2piir`

D

`i/(r2)`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A


Here, r is radius of loop
So, area of loop = `pir^2`
Therefore , its magnetic moment will be `pir^2xxi`
